Prostate Cancer: From Bench to Bedside


InTeOpP | 2011 | ISBN: 9533073316 9789533073316 | 527 pages | PDF | 28 MB


This textbook highlights many of the exciting discoveries made in the diagnosis and treatment of prostate cancer over the past decade. The book provides a comprehensive and state-of-the art review of the signaling pathways and genetic alterations essential in prostate cancer.
The book provides an essential resource for healthcare professionals and scientists dedicated to this field.

This textbook is dedicated to the efforts and advances made by our scientific community, realizing we have much to learn in striving to some day in the not too distant future cure this disease particularly among those with an aggressive tumor biology.
